CAI causing possible sputtering at acceleration..
Anyone here with an AEM CAI ever had problems with sputtering under hard acceleration? I am assuming it's because I need to change or clean the filter.

yeah, i had a vacuum leak in my tl, and under hard acceleration, it felt like someone put the car in neutral and then slipped it back into drive. Check all hoses and make sure that the filter is clean. It can trick you into thinking that you have a tranny problem. Good Luck.
